eBay Policy Changes – Enhanced Search to Boost Relevancy in Listings


eBay Policy Changes – Enhanced Search to Boost Relevancy in Listings
By Vickie Sayce

Did you ever wonder why your eBay auction listing wasn’t getting visitors? You may have a great item up there but let’s face it; until recently, eBay’s search relevancy wasn’t the best. Finding items that actually interested you was a crap shoot. The new changes put this down for good.

First, if you are using the Best Match feature and decide to edit the price or description of an item, you retain your recent sales figures. Until now, those sales figures would be re-set and you lost all relevancy up to that point. This helps sellers stay at optimal advantage competitively.

Next, eBay finally got the point that it takes traffic to sell. So they now added some traffic generation type adjustments to their fixed price auctions format. For instance, impressions now count towards your listing performance using a percentage formula. A listing with 5 sales in 50 impressions sores higher than one with 5 sales in 100 impressions.

NOTE: An impression is any search results page that has that item listed on it.

Also a major change is that multiple quantity and single item listings will receive this exposure under the new Best Match format. This means that even though these items typically do NOT gather historical sales stats, they WILL get the same exposure as all listings. More visibility = more sold items, plain and simple.

Many other factors have been added as well, like accuracy of titles and seller performance ratings. Relevant titles are will raise your score and seller performance will positively affect the status of top rated sellers. Sellers who do not meet the new requirements will be demoted in auction and fixed price listings.

Considerations in shipping costs will be figured in as well, so offering free freight is a great idea to increase the visibility and raise the performance score, especially for single item sellers. Another factor will be optimization by category where the most recent listings from the best sellers get the best exposure. Basically, the new system takes many different aspects into view, so there isn’t one magic potion.

eBay has also launched a new “visibility tool” for sellers to manage their listings, monitor impressions, check performance and determine what can be done to make the listing better. This is much like the PPC control board at Google’s AdWords site. A one stop analysis tool that allows sellers to quickly adjust listings and move inventory.

One important change is the one made to auction style listings with a Buy It Now option. After October 1, the Buy It Now price HAS to be at least 10% more than the starting price.

Features that have been mainstays are going away forever, folks, and here’s a list of them:

– Featured plus
– Highlighting
– Home page featured
– Border
– Gift services
– Pro Pack

All these are being made no longer available. In addition, “Featured First” will only be available to Top Rated sellers. These will NOT display under Best Match searches.

Product pages will appear to more buyers across the board.

All in all, eBay has made it more profitable than ever to sell on the site. Check them out personally for more details.

eBay Policy Changes – Rewards Sellers For Providing an Excellent Customer Experience


eBay Policy Changes – Rewards Sellers For Providing an Excellent Customer Experience
By Vickie Sayce

eBay is the world’s marketplace and is dedicated to the buyer experience there. Because membership is free at eBay, they have instituted a set of policies that help ensure a quality experience for buyers. But the policies have been recently updated and the changes benefit the sellers in a more positive way.

First , eBay uses a rating system called a DSR or detailed seller rating. This is calculated by buyers rating their experience in four areas:

1. Communication.

2. Accuracy of item description.

3. Shipping time.

4. Shipping and handling charges.

eBay has made a change from using an overall average of ratings to the amount of low reports (1s and 2s) instead. In addition, only transactions with buyers in the USA will count for US sellers. Also transactions and reports from returning US buyers will be used to reward sellers who continually provide excellent service.

This new way of looking at the DSRs benefits both sides. Sellers get a firsthand look at areas that need work and buyers can see exactly how many low scores you have received. As an added benefit, sellers with a top rating will receive discounts on fees, promotions on Fixed Price Listings, be able to purchase featured first and will have a badge prominently displayed on item pages.

Top rated sellers will qualify for these benefits if they meet the following criteria:

1. Have 100 transactions equaling $3000 or more over the last 12 months.

2. No more than .5% of those transactions receiving low DSRs of 1 or 2 on each of the four areas.

Even low volume sellers can be a top rated seller. These are sellers with less than 400 transactions per year. For these sellers, two DSRs of a 1 or 2 will be allowed prior to the .5% being instituted.

eBay has also revamped the time period at which the DSRs will be evaluated. Sellers with more than 400 transactions within a 90 day period will be evaluated every 3 months. All others will be evaluated every 12 months. This is based on a calendar month.

eBay has also made it easier to become a PowerSeller. The discount structure is tiered like this through April 2010.

- For sellers with a 4.9 or higher DSR, 20% discounts are applied.

- For sellers with a DSR of 4.8 receive 15% discounts.

- Sellers with a DSR of 4.6 receive 5% discounts.

These discounts will continue from now until April 2010, so current PowerSellers can continue to receive these discounts as long as the 30 day DSR level is kept up.

For PowerSellers, this means that you can receive the discounts for a full eight months while you acclimate yourself to the new system and adjust your selling practices to adhere to the new standards.

These changes have been made to empower the seller and, at the same time, benefit the buyer ion a mutually beneficial way. Sellers receive discounts and make more money while buyers can more readily assess the status of the sellers. Everybody wins in the long run.

1. Thorough market research is the foundation for success

Meticulous market research doubles your chances of making a tidy
profit from the wholesale goods you buy. Start off with a list of
5-10 different ideas. Then check completed listings searches on
eBay to see what the item generally sells for and the sell-through
rate for each one. Use Yahoo’s free keyword tool
http://inventory.overture.com to find out how many people are
searching Yahoo for your product per month. You can double this
figure for Google. Add the numbers together. If there are ten
thousand or more searches per month for an item, this indicates a
healthy market.

2. Calculate the REAL cost of your item

One big reason why people fail at the wholesale game is that they
don’t do the numbers. In other words, they don’t treat wholesale
like a real business. To accurately discover your true profit
potential on an item, you need to add the shipping cost and
insurance, eBay fees (or equivalent for other advertising), Paypal
and/or credit card fees (these can be a real profit killer),
packaging costs and labor involved packaging, and any storage costs
to the cost of your item.

3. Verify ALL suppliers found on the Internet

Getting caught out by scammers is a common stumbling block for
people new to wholesale. If you are searching for suppliers off
your own bat (rather than using a wholesale directory like
SaleHoo), it is CRITICAL to check authenticity before making a
purchase.

Always take the time to:

* Check that the website gives a full business name and a
registration number.
* Check for a legitimate contact telephone number – this will
involve ringing the number. Do not accept a mobile phone number
alone. All real companies should have a land line number.
* Go to http://www.whois.sc/ and search for the name of the
website. A legitimate company will have a domain expiration date in
several years time. Most legitimate companies reserve their domain
names for 3-5 years or more at a time.
* AVOID suppliers who won’t agree to use secure payment methods
such as Escrow.com, Credit Card and Paypal Verified.
* Still uncertain? Ask other sellers what their experiences
have been with the company you are interested in on eBay forums.

4. Chinese suppliers give the competitive edge

Chinese suppliers are an essential source for anyone wishing to
make money selling online. Manufacturing costs are currently
extremely low in China, thus it is the secret to gaining a
competitive edge. Dealing with China does have risks, but these can
be alleviated if you place a small order first, use secure payment
methods, get shipping insurance for 110% of the cost of the items,
and use suppliers with a good reputation.

5. A common stumbling block for liquidation and closeout

Always obtain the reasons for liquidation and closeout sales before
you buy. Liquidation and Closeout sales can be a fantastic source
for cheap products, but you usually have to buy by the pallet load
and these can sometimes include broken or returned goods that
aren’t in saleable condition. To be safe, ask specifically whether
broken items and returns are included before you buy.

6. Negotiate on shipping and save

Shipping economically is critical to importing success. Profits can
easily get swamped in shipping costs, so take time to get a good
deal on shipping. If possible, negotiate CIF (Cost, Insurance &
Freight) or DDP (Delivery, duty paid) shipping terms with your
supplier as this takes much of the risk – not to mention
organization – off your shoulders. FOB (Freight on Board) is the
most common shipping term, but don’t be afraid to negotiate for
better.

7. Drop shipping – can you really afford it?

Drop shipping sounds great in theory – someone taking care of
packaging, wrapping and postage – but it can be difficult to profit
from this method. Think about it, drop shipping can add another
$2-10 to your costs – sometimes even 10% of the cost of the item.
By the time you add in eBay fees and any other costs, you may find
it is not worth it.

8. Warehouse storage checklist

Asset management is the most important consideration when locating
warehousing to store your items. Believe it or not, items can go
missing while in storage, causing massive disruption for you. When
comparing warehouses, ask questions specifically on how you will
authorize the release of stock (by phone or fax?), what will happen
if you need to cancel an order, frequency of damage claims, dust
management, and whether there is an area you can use to photograph
items.

9. Powerseller wealth

It’s a fact – eBay powersellers are able to command higher prices
for their items than ordinary eBay sellers. To get the best profits
on your wholesale items, you need to aim to get and maintain
powerseller status.

10. Growth with a website and eBay store

The way to increase profits from wholesale is to build your own
website and/or open an eBay store. This allows you to cross sell
items plus it also makes it easier for people to find what they are
looking for. For example, if you sell shoes, then customers can
easily navigate to browse all black shoes in size 9 and so on.
Always include a sentence at the bottom of your descriptions
encouraging visitors to check out your other listings – most people
will.
